On Thu, Sep 25, 2008 at 19:40, Scott Silva <ssilva at sgvwater.com> wrote: >> Does this makes sense that ext3 has less available space than fat32? > > Ext3 reserves some space for root by default. I think it is like 5 or 10 %. > That might be it. 5% by default. You can change it to 1% for your filesystem with this command: tune2fs -m 1 /dev/sda1 HTH, Filipe
